All software downloads are free, and most come with a developer license that allows you to use full versions of the products at no charge while developing and prototyping your applications, or for strictly selfeducational purposes. Database health version 969 1775 downloads download link. Sql database engine makes in memory database easy to work with and easy to maintain. The largest logbook that im aware of is about 120,000 records, but a typical user might reach 60,000 to 70,000 in their lifetime. Litedb is a serverless database delivered in a single small dll database solution. Beginner guide to inmemory optimized tables in sql server. We will select the developer edition for installation. Sql server azure sql database azure synapse analytics sql dw parallel data warehouse in memory oltp can significantly improve the performance of transaction processing, data ingestion and data load, and transient data scenarios.
Aug 02, 2016 sql database sizing calculator for configmgr this is an excel file that takes inputs and based on those inputs will calculate the proper size and number of files for your configmgr installation. Nov 22, 2016 since azure sql database and sql server share the same code base, the in memory oltp in azure sql db is the same as the in memory oltp in sql server. I have sql server 2014 with max memory set to 6gb physical memory is 8gb the target server memory is sometimes 6gb and then drops back to total server memory approx 5. With the release of sql 2016, some of the restrictions for memory. New highperformance, memory optimized oltp engine integrated into sql server and designed for modern hardware trends integrated into sql server relational database full acid support memory optimized indexes no btrees or buffer pools nonblocking multiversion optimistic concurrency control no locks or latches t sql compiled to native code. To check for latest updates, click the gear icon on the bottom left of the window and click check for updates. Databases and tests are installed and configured on these images. It is the same powerful oracle database that enterprises rely on worldwide, packaged for simple download, easeofuse, and a. It is a linkable library of functions that becomes a part of the application program.
In memory nosql database management system is a database management system that stores all the data in the main memory and persists each update on disk. May 07, 2017 the short answer has already been given by bastien and gilbert. It accomplished this based in a given workload that is previously captured from the source database and later replayed on the target. Memcached is an in memory keyvalue store for small chunks of arbitrary data strings, objects from results of database calls, api calls, or page rendering. Net even works on mobile devices to do some in memory processing of data. Supported sql server versions configuration manager. This version of azure data studio works with all supported versions of sql server 2014 sql server 2019 15. Jul 02, 2018 in this course, well be looking at database management basics and sql using the mysql rdbms. Thatll make the tests run fast, plus, the database will vanish in thin air once the test are finished running.
Learn more what nosql in memory database solutions currently exist in. How much memory is a sql server database using xtivia. Transactional replication hasnt changed much since it was rewritten for sql 2005. Once the location is selected, click the install button below downloading install package progress screen will be displayed. Nosql datastore lets you store nonrelational data like documents and objects. Faircom database technology for custom missioncritical. It offers a small, fast multithreaded and transactional database engine with in memory and diskbased tables and supports embedded and server modes. So, opening two database connections each with the filename. It includes configurations for sql remote or on the configmgr server, wsus database, cmmonitor database, min and max memory for s. It includes a powerful command line sql tool and simple gui query tools. Memsql is the ideal allinone database for operational analytics and aimlpowered applications that requires fast data ingest, high performance queries and elastic scaling with familiar relational sql. However, with the release of sql 2014, there is at least one new possibility. Sqldatabase free embedded on disk and in memory sql. Use in memory oltp to improve your application performance in azure sql database.
For a database server that you install on the same computer as the site server. Whitedb is a lightweight nosql database library written in c, operating fully in main memory. Faircom database technology is typically embedded in applications and requires no dba, making it basically. This is part 3 in a series of posts exploring more complicated installations. Same file format for windows, linux, mac, android, ios and asp. Such databases have existed since the late 1960s, but the name nosql was only coined in the early 21 st century, triggered by the needs of web 2. Compute purge the query plan cache from each compute node all purge the query plan cache from each compute node and from the control node. How to perform a new install of sql server credera. Jan 25, 2018 you can also use an inmemory database in conjunction with mysql to accelerate mysqlby offloading work from it. Limit the memory for sql server to 80 to 90 percent of the available addressable system memory. An example of a database that can run in inmemory mode is sqlite. They have to be rebuild and populated with data on each startup.
Dec 19, 2012 time for a case statement in the sql script. The database ceases to exist as soon as the database connection is closed. However, i couldnt find any tutorials or code examples on the web showing how it is done. Memory utilization per database sql server database. Sql read committed is the default isolation level for sql queries in ctreeace. Gain insights from all your data by querying across relational, nonrelational, structured, and unstructured data, for a complete picture of your business using sql server 2019 with apache. You need to set max server memory to ensure that enough memory is left free for for the nonpooled sql processes clr, multipage allocations, ssisdts packages, linked servers, sql server threads, etc. The database resides entirely in memory at runtime and is also persisted to disk storage.
Instead, a new database is created purely in memory. You can create sql macros sqm to factor out common sql expressions and statements into reusable, parameterized constructs that can be used in other sql statements. The solution made use of the sql server dynamic management view dmv sys. Sql server not using all memory database administrators. The dac package can be restored to a target sql server instance whose version is equal to or higher than that of the source sql server instance. According to scott guthries blog post vs 2010 sp1 and sql ce the new sql ce 4. One prerequisite for using the inmemory features can involve the edition or service tier of the sql product. Stack overflow for teams is a private, secure spot for you and your coworkers to find and share information.
In memory databasesblog posts in memory databasesfree software vendors blog posts vendors commercial apr, 2018 raima releases rdm 14. An in memory database works just like an ordinary database, but the content is stored in memory instead of on disk. Learn about in memory technologies for azure sql database. Each record of data could have as many as 3040 columns including a mixture of string, integer and datetime values. Our virtual machines were the basic a3 instances with 4 cores, 7 gb ram and 120 gb disk size. Transactional replication meets inmemory oltp ned otter. Copy a sql server database with just the objects and no data. Free download of the database health monitor for sql server. Best practices for virtualizing and managing sql server 2012 8 8 why virtualize sql server. Memcached is an inmemory keyvalue store for small chunks of arbitrary data strings, objects from results of database calls, api calls, or page rendering. Hazelcast enables you to leverage the flexibility and performance of nosql data stores such as keyvalue and document databases, with the added benefits of a distributed, horizontally scalable system that runs entirely in memory for blazingfast performance. With the dac package file ready, we can copy it to anywhere or put it in a shared folder and then we can restore it to a new destination database. Step 2 click on download now we will get set up as sqlserver2017sseidev.
Oct 16, 2015 how to get the memory consumption of sql server database s how to get the memory consumption of a sql server databaseintroductionthis powershell script is used to get sql server buffer pool usage of a specified database. In this course, well be looking at database management basics and sql using the mysql rdbms. Whether you are a developer, a dba, a data scientist, an educator, or just curious about databases, oracle database 18c express edition xe is the ideal way to get started. A bug reported with a reproducible test case is usually fixed within a week. The optimizer automatically takes advantage of the columnar format. It ensures a sql query in a transaction sees no data changes made by concurrent users, but if the query is repeated it will include committed transactions from other users who added, deleted, or updated rows. The simplest and most widely used inmemory keyvalue storage is memcached. Redis standalone and in cloud named azure redis cache, tarantool and couchbase and one cache system memcached. Because all data is stored and managed exclusively in main memory, it is. The course is designed for beginners to sql and database management systems, and will introduce common. Also, whereas r or python scripts running in sql server are managed by sql server so as not to conflict with memory used by other database engine services, the standalone machine learning server has no such. It is contrasted with database management systems that employ a disk storage mechanism. Using memoryoptimized tables to replace sql server temp. All faircom products leverage our unified multimodel database, which is the most customizable database engine on the market.
Now i can get a count of all the data pages that are loaded into the buffer pool by database. In the past, database workloads were the exception for virtualization and were not viewed as prime candidates for consolidation because of their higher performance and scalability requirements. Step 4 below sql server install location window will appear. Gain insights from all your data by querying across relational, nonrelational, structured and unstructured data, for a complete picture of your business using sql server 2019 with apache. Oracle timesten inmemory database timesten is a relational database that is memoryoptimized for fast response and throughput. Sql macros can either be scalar expressions, typically used in select lists, where, group by and having clauses, to encapsulate calculations and business logic or can be table. Best practices for virtualizing and managing sql server. Technet sql database sizing calculator for configmgr.
An in memory database is a type of nonrelational database that relies primarily on memory for data storage, in contrast to databases that store data on disk or ssds. Oracle timesten in memory database in classic mode or timesten classic refers to a singleinstance database as in previous. Most of them are utilizing some form of database like sql. For a dedicated database server thats remote from the site server. Install machine learning server standalone sql server. Script how to get the memory consumption of sql server. The script will provide a stored procedure with an available server name and a database name. Notice that we are talking about physical memory in this case, physical memory that is committed by the sql server database engine process. Memory is needed by the os windows plus the related services such as scheduled tasks, etc memory is needed by 3rd party software monitoring, antivirus maybe, etc memory is needed to run the database engine process the mssqlserver or instancename nt service memory is needed to run the sql server agent process. Dec 30, 2015 the main purpose of this work is to show results of benchmarking some of the leading in memory nosql databases with a tool named ycsb. The introduction page reiterates what you are asking for. Oracle timesten in memory database timesten is a relational database that is memory optimized for fast response and throughput.
Unless otherwise specified, our technical support organization will not provide technical support, phone support, or updates to you for the. This has the effect that all data is lost when the application is shut down. An in memory database imdb, also main memory database system or mmdb or memory resident database is a database management system that primarily relies on main memory for computer data storage. You can insert, update, delete or query your database using a very similar sql relational language. This unrivaled level of control allows you to achieve unprecedented performance, reliability and scalability. This provides simplicity of design in comparison to relational data where you have to do the objecttorelational mapping. Flashoptimized inmemory open source nosql database. The simplest and most widely used in memory keyvalue storage is memcached. Sqlmemtable is a fully functional inmemory database system.
Litedb is a serverless database delivered in a single small dll create an inmemory database with sql ce 4. The oracle sql optimizer automatically routes analytic queries to the column format and oltp queries to the row format, transparently delivering best. Speed is the usual reason for picking an in memory database. If you have been using a previous version of database health monitor, just download and install this version over the previous one. Such databases have existed since the late 1960s, but the name nosql was only coined in the early 21st century, triggered by. In memory databases are faster than diskoptimized databases. Sql server 2019 provides industry leading performance, security and intelligence over all your data, structured and unstructured. Net nosql object database, extended as graph database is velocitygraph. Faircom database technology for custom missioncritical systems. Informational messages are always suppressed on sql data warehouse and parallel data warehouse. Use inmemory oltp to improve your application performance in azure sql database.
Avoid installing the shared features if the computer already has machine learning services installed for sql server in database analytics. Today we will focus on installing the sql server database engine to our server. A nosql originally referring to non sql or non relational database provides a mechanism for storage and retrieval of data that is modeled in means other than the tabular relations used in relational databases. With 40 years of development and use in global missioncritical, toobigtofail systems, faircom database technology has earned a proven track record of extreme performance, unsurpassed reliability and exceptional customer support. Plan adoption of inmemory oltp sql server microsoft docs. Storage and sql server capacity planning and configuration. Inmemory databases, q1 2017 inmemory databases are driving nextgeneration workloads and use cases inmemory databases deliver realtime data needs an inmemory database is not just a nicetohave option anymore it has become critical to support nextgeneration transactions, analytics, and operational insights. Raima database manager rdm is an in memory database management system used by application developers. Nosql datastore also provides a flexible schema because each documentobject can be different from others. Litedb supports sql like language for data and structure manipulations.
Whilst perusing the forums over at sql server central today i stumbled across an interesting question regarding how to identify how much memory is being used by sql server on a per database level as you know sql server stores database data and index pages in memory in an area know as the buffer pool. How to download and install the sql server database. Sqlmemtable does not require bde or any external drivers and has small footprint. Inmemory databasesblog posts inmemory databasesfree software vendors blog posts vendors commercial apr, 2018 raima releases rdm 14. This is also a free version but with the limited set of features with no business intelligence applications. Memory configuration and sizing considerations in sql. Nov 16, 2016 learn how to use sql database in memory technologies to improve performance without increasing costs for transaction processing oltp, analytics olap, and hybrid transactional and analytical proces. Index and statistics maintenance download maintenancesolutioin. Analytic queries can benefit whether they use oracle. Because the technology has been out for a while, we have learned a lot about usage scenarios and application patterns that really see the benefits of in memory oltp. A classic approach, possibly first widely popularized by facebook, is memcached on top of mysql for offloading heavy read traffic in. Improve oltp and analytics performance without changing your database service tier.
Sql tutorial full database course for beginners youtube. Download and install azure data studio azure data studio. Mar 23, 2020 storage and sql server capacity planning and configuration sharepoint server 3232020. In memory databases are designed to attain minimal response time by eliminating the need to access disks. How to get the memory consumption of sql server database s how to get the memory consumption of a sql server databaseintroductionthis powershell script is used to get sql server buffer pool usage of a specified database. An interesting request came in the other day, is there a way to tell how much memory each database is using on an instance. Inmemory oltp in azure sql database azure blog and updates. Jun 25, 2010 as you know sql server stores database data and index pages in memory in an area know as the buffer pool. Third, memory optimized indexes only exist in memory, they are not persisted to disk, and are not logged in the transaction logs. Library support in memory database on all supported platforms, a lightweight nonpersistent in memory relational database engine that is purely written in. If your application connects to the database and issues sql, then it can benefit from database inmemory features. You can always use properties to see how much memory is allocated to the sql server and there are performance counters available to track how much memory an instance is using and determine if you need to allocate more by monitoring for a low buffer cache hit ratio.
Neither variable names or values will ever contain spaces. Data is read and written directly fromto shared memory, no sockets are used between whitedb and the application program. Print out the value stored under the variable name. Litedb supports sql like language for data and structure. The database experimentation assistant is a new experimental solution provided by microsoft used to help upgrading databases from older sql server versions mssql 2005 or higher versions to the more recent ones mssql 2012 or higher versions. Oracle timesten inmemory database in classic mode or timesten classic refers to a singleinstance database as in previous releases. In memory databases blog posts in memory databases free software vendors blog posts vendors commercial apr, 2018 raima releases rdm 14.
1499 979 187 665 610 204 1376 645 36 18 1043 118 1463 920 991 387 543 1565 496 409 1384 1080 1024 767 965 691 12 545 157 435 590 1102 686 133 1465 676 417 426 886 1179 92 90 1233 1143 280 415 929 554